  • Publication number: 20030098159
    Abstract: A system for unloading fluids from a generally upright tubular member of a wellbore wherein a combustible fuel cell can be placed in the tubular member below the fluid and ignited to generate gasses. The gasses generated by the burning of the fuel cell can be used to force at least a portion of the fluid upward out of the tubular member.

  • Patent number: 4908763
    Abstract: A method of processing spectral data for the earth's surface is provided which effectively identifies areas having a high probability of containing hydrocarbons. The method involves processing of intensity values for various wavebands of radiation reflected from areas of the earth's surface which correspond to image elements called pixels. The intensity values are employed in conjunction with predetermined hydrocarbon productivity data (i.e. drilled productive, dry holes) to derive discriminant probability functions whose values for various pixels are indicative of the presence of hydrocarbons in those pixels.

  • Patent number: 4678911
    Abstract: A method of collecting and processing spectral data obtained from the earth's surface is employed to identify areas where hydrocarbon seepage to the surface is occurring. Intensity or brightness is detected from bands 4 and 5 of light reflected from a plurality of pixels, each pixel being a small subsection of a large sectional area of the earth's terrain. Band 4 and band 5 intensity values are accordingly obtained for each pixel. An alteration index, or H(x), value is then calculated for each pixel whereinH(x)=K[F.sub.4 (x)-F.sub.5 (x)],where K is a constant, x is a variable representing intensity, and F.sub.4 (x) and F.sub.5 (x) are functions of intensity for each respective band. Pixels can be selected for potential drilling if they have corresponding H values above a predetermined H value.
